In this blog post, we will delve into the statistics of two diverse cities, São Paulo in Brazil and Abu Dhabi in the United Arab Emirates (UAE), to compare and contrast their characteristics. **São Paulo, Brazil:** **Population:** São Paulo is the most populous city in Brazil and one of the largest metropolises in the world. With a population of over 12 million people, São Paulo is a bustling hub of culture, business, and diversity. **Economy:** São Paulo is the economic powerhouse of Brazil, contributing significantly to the country's GDP. The city is known for its financial district and vibrant arts and entertainment scene. **Cost of Living:** The cost of living in São Paulo can vary, with housing and transportation expenses being major factors. The city offers a range of housing options, from upscale apartments to more affordable neighborhoods. **Abu Dhabi, UAE:** **Population:** Abu Dhabi, the capital city of the UAE, has a population of around 1.5 million people. Despite being smaller in population compared to São Paulo, Abu Dhabi is a global city known for its modern infrastructure and luxury lifestyle. **Economy:** Abu Dhabi is a major player in the global oil industry and has diversified its economy into sectors such as tourism, finance, and renewable energy. The city's skyline is dotted with futuristic skyscrapers and luxury hotels. **Cost of Living:** Abu Dhabi is known for its high standard of living, with luxury amenities and a tax-free income attracting expatriates from around the world. The cost of living can be on the higher end, especially for housing and dining out. **Comparison:** **Infrastructure:** Abu Dhabi boasts modern infrastructure and world-class facilities, while São Paulo is known for its extensive transportation network and cultural landmarks. **Culture:** Both cities have rich cultural scenes, with São Paulo offering diverse culinary experiences and arts festivals, while Abu Dhabi showcases traditional Emirati culture alongside international influences. **Climate:** Abu Dhabi experiences a desert climate with scorching summers, while São Paulo has a more temperate climate with distinct seasons throughout the year.
